Rwanda, often called the Land of a Thousand Hills, is a compact yet extraordinarily diverse tourism destination in East Africa. It stands out for its dramatic landscapes of rolling green hills, misty mountains, pristine lakes, and dense forests, combined with exceptional wildlife experiences, a strong emphasis on sustainable tourism, and remarkable safety and cleanliness.
Officially promoted as one of the safest countries in the world (ranked 9th globally by some metrics), Rwanda offers a welcoming, progressive atmosphere with friendly people, excellent road infrastructure, and a commitment to conservation and community development. Tourism here focuses on meaningful, low-impact experiences, particularly in wildlife and nature.
